Google has reached a tentative settlement with greater than 30 US states and 21 million prospects who sued the tech large for allegedly violating antitrust legal guidelines by overcharging for apps within the Google Play Retailer, Reuters reported.
The settlement comes roughly one week after a court docket revoked the lawsuit’s class-action standing. Particulars, together with the settlement quantity, weren’t disclosed, Reuters reported, however plaintiffs agreed in a court docket submitting yesterday to not oppose the court docket’s determination on the class-action certification. At one level, plaintiffs estimated that Google would possibly owe them $4.7 billion in damages; nonetheless, it was beforehand reported that shedding the class-action standing would considerably scale back damages for states and prospects suing.
Nothing shall be finalized till the settlement is accredited by the State Attorneys Basic and Google proprietor Alphabet Inc’s board of administrators. After that, a long-form settlement settlement have to be reached earlier than closing approval by the court docket.
